Dow Corning OFS-6341 (N-octyltriethoxysilane) is a hydrophobic silane coupling agent that enhances adhesion and water resistance in coatings and composites. Its small molecular structure enables deep penetration into concrete and metal substrates, forming durable siloxane crosslinks. Ideal for waterproofing and anti-corrosion applications, it improves mechanical strength (>90% wet adhesion retention) and complies with REACH/RoHS, reducing VOC emissions by 15–20%
Deep Penetration - Small molecule design ensures thorough substrate infiltration for long-lasting hydrophobicity .
Interfacial Bonding - Ethoxy groups react with inorganic surfaces; alkyl chains enhance compatibility with polymers .
Process Efficiency - Low viscosity (0.875 g/cm³) facilitates uniform dispersion in formulations .
Multi-Substrate Compatibility - Effective on concrete, metals, and polyolefins
Concrete Waterproofing - Commercial buildings and bridges with >1,000-hour salt spray resistance
Anti-Corrosion Coatings - Aluminum/steel protection in harsh environments
Polymer Composites - Mineral filler modification for improved dispersibility in polyolefins .
Infrastructure Sealants - Parking garages and highways with extended service life
Chemical Name | Octyltriethoxysilane |
Appearance | Transparent |
Specific Gravity (25℃) | 0.875 |
Flash Point (Closed Cup) | 63℃ |
Purity | 98% |
VOC Content | 329 g/L |
Packaging | 18kg/drum |
